Assistant Athletics Director, Student-Athlete Development
Lubbock
33501BR
Student Athlete Development

Position Description
Assists in providing leadership and direction for an assigned area within the athletic department. Responsible for the development, coordination, and administration of the department. Responsible for employees in the assigned area.

Major/Essential Functions
  • Responsible for the continued success and future growth of the J.T. & Margaret Talkington Leadership Academy.
  • Responsible for community engagement and life skills/character development, including team and individual community outreach and diversity, inclusion, and equity programming.
  • Responsible for tracking/monitoring community outreach activities.
  • Responsible for all Life Skill programming (Financial Literacy, Social Media, Nutrition, etc.)
  • Primary departmental contact on all community relations initiatives.
  • Develop best practices and a collaborative departmental approach.
  • Communicate with the appropriate personnel regarding recording the time spent in the community.
  • Implement processes to activate community relations partners when group ticket opportunities arise.
  • Develop, lead, and execute a strategically focused community outreach plan designed to collaborate with community partners through staff time, donated items, and sponsorship support of events.
  • Manage the internal autograph request process and develop best practices for our coaches to consider as they engage with the local charitable community groups for speaking engagement or promotions.
  • Manage the invitation of internal staff as representatives to local charitable events. Athletic Department Event Support (Tables, Attendees)
  • Set up, manage, and communicate community relations opportunities and develop/collect data to provide information for a Community Relations annual recap.
  • Teach IS 1200 courses for freshmen student-athletes.
  • Summer Bridge: Evaluate, update, and develop summer transition programming to welcome and educate incoming student-athletes.
  • Develop and implement coach and student-athlete-driven “life-skills” sessions for a diverse student-athlete population, including international students, 1st Generation Strategies, Gender, and Sexual Orientation.
  • Comply with all the NCAA, Big 12, and Texas Tech University rules, regulations, and policies.
  • Performs similar or related duties as assigned or required.


Required Qualifications
Bachelor's degree from an accredited institution. Three (3) years experience in an intercollegiate athletics department or other work experience that would demonstrate the necessary background and knowledge. Must have a working knowledge of NCAA rules and regulations.

Preferred Qualifications
  • Knowledge of college athletics administration, student affairs, and/or student-athlete development programs.
  • Demonstrated administrative skills.
  • Ability to conceptualize and prioritize goals and objectives while developing and building relevant programming.
  • Ability to maintain good relations among numerous interest groups.
  • Skilled in all forms of communication.
  • Knowledge and familiarity with the student-athlete experience and high-performing athletics programs.
  • Working knowledge of NCAA rules and regulations.
